Title: Hironori Hayakawa: Innovator in Transparent Electrode Technology

Introduction

Hironori Hayakawa is a prominent inventor based in Otsu,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of transparent electrode technology, holding a total of 8 patents. His innovative work has implications for various applications, particularly in electronics and materials science.

Latest Patents

One of Hayakawa's latest patents is titled "Substrate with Transparent Electrode and Method for Producing Same." This invention provides a substrate capable of achieving both acceleration of crystallization during heat treatment and suppression of crystallization in a normal temperature environment. The substrate features a transparent electrode thin-film made of a transparent conductive oxide, which is formed on a film substrate. An underlayer containing a metal oxide is positioned between the film substrate and the transparent electrode thin-film, ensuring effective contact between the two layers. The transparent electrode thin-film is amorphous, while the base layer is dielectric and crystalline.

Another notable patent is "Substrate with Transparent Electrode and Method for Manufacturing Same." This invention describes a substrate that includes an amorphous transparent electrode layer on a transparent film substrate. When a bias voltage of 0.1 V is applied, the layer exhibits continuous regions where the current value at the voltage-applied surface is 50 nA or more. Each continuous region has an area of 100 nm or more, with at least 50 regions present. The layer's tin oxide content ranges from 6.5% to 8% by mass, allowing for rapid crystallization of the transparent electrode layer.
